Dale Dianne Williamson
Oct 5, 1940 – May 2, 2026
At the young age of 85, we said goodbye to our number one, our hero, our rock, our matriarch. With so much love, gratitude, and joy for a life so beautifully lived, we share that Dale Williamson peacefully passed on May 2, 2026.
Her favorite color was blue, she loved music, and she was an avid reader - often stunning those around her with the speed at which she could read a book from cover to cover.
Mom had spectacular gardening skills worthy of any magazine. She was an amazingly talented floral designer, earning a diploma in floral design. Many of her creations graced the homes of friends and family.
Mom was also an exceptional decorator, always knowing how to transform a room with beautiful themes, colors, and accents only she could imagine. Friends often asked her to create arrangements or table settings for special occasions. Christmas presents were always wrapped in the most exquisite paper and ribbons, she could outdo anyone in that regard.
She was deeply involved in her community: past president of the Lewiston Council on the Arts, member of the Lewiston Garden Club, and part of the Historical Society. She also served on the Board of Directors of the St. Francis Guild and volunteered at the Lewiston Art Festival every summer. Mom enjoyed local sports, including Bocce and the Ladies’ Golf League, often spending days on the course alongside her beloved Norm.
Mom and Norm loved to travel, especially to sunny destinations, including the Caribbean islands, Las Vegas, New Orleans, and Finger Lakes Wine Country.
Mom took great pride in her family and never missed an event - hockey games, skating, or cheerleading competitions. She loved bragging about her grandchildren.
She is survived by her daughters, Sandra Hammell, Sharon Williams (Ken), and Shari Mastropierro (Mark); her cherished grandchildren, Lindsay Williams (Jesse), Mitchell Williams (Jennifer), Taylor Williams (Filip); and her newest great-granddaughter, Mae Williams.
Mom was the eldest of five children and is survived by her brothers, Gary, Don, Garth, and Bobby Graham.
She was predeceased by her first husband, Bill Hammell (1965), and her husband, Norman Williamson (2021).
We like to imagine you and Norm together again watching the Kentucky Derby, a mint julep in hand, and a smile on your face.
Cheers, Mom, Gramma, and friend - we love and miss you. Until we meet again, keep being chic and stylish, and keep the table set. See you later.
Donations may be made in Dale’s name to Niagara Hospice or Roswell Park Cancer Institute.
A Celebration of Life will be announced at a later date.
Arrangements were made through the RHONEY FUNERAL HOME, Lewiston, NY.
